Septic Tank Backup Water Removal Cost in Allen, TX

The cost of Septic Tank Backup Water Removal can vary based on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Allen, TX. These are estimated price ranges, and actual costs may vary.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Response $500 – $2,000 Severity of the issue, size of the affected area
Water Extraction and Drying $1,000 – $5,000 Size of the affected area, amount of water extracted
Sanitizing and Deodorizing $500 – $2,000 Size of the affected area, type of cleaning products used
Final Inspection and Restoration $500 – $2,000 Complexity of the issue, amount of repair work required
Equipment Rental and Labor $1,000 – $5,000 Size of the affected area, complexity of the issue
